How they compare
Latvia currently reports 7.02 % change on previous year against 5.66 % change on previous year in Lithuania, a difference of 1.36 % change on previous year.
That makes Latvia's figure about 1.2 times Lithuania's.
The two have swapped places 17 times across 31 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Lithuania ahead.
Latvia ranks 26th and Lithuania ranks 29th of 163 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Latvia averaged higher in 1 and Lithuania in 3.
